✅ What is a Mobile Responsive Website?
A mobile responsive website automatically adjusts its layout and elements to fit the screen size of the device – whether it’s a desktop, tablet, or smartphone.
Without responsive design:
Your content may look broken on mobile.
Google may rank your site lower.
You’ll lose users due to poor experience.
🛠️ How to Check Mobile View from Browser (1-Click Method)
Here’s how you can do it using built-in developer tools in Chrome, Edge, or Firefox:
👉 Step-by-Step Guide:
Open Google Chrome (or any Chromium-based browser).
Visit the website you want to check.
Right-click anywhere on the page and select “Inspect” or press
Ctrl + Shift + I
.In the top-left corner of the developer panel, click the device toggle icon 📱 (also known as “Toggle device toolbar”).
The page will reload in mobile view.
You can even select different mobile devices (iPhone, Pixel, Galaxy, etc.) from the dropdown.

🧩 Compatible Browsers
Browser | Mobile View Support | Shortcut Key |
---|---|---|
Google Chrome | ✅ Yes | Ctrl + Shift + I |
Microsoft Edge | ✅ Yes | Ctrl + Shift + I |
Mozilla Firefox | ✅ Yes | Ctrl + Shift + M |
Safari (Mac) | ✅ Yes | Cmd + Option + I |
